Q. & A. with Amy
Why did you start breeding?
Our first golden doodle Cooper was the very best dog. He was such a loving loyal member of our family and his babies have brought so much love to others.
What makes your program special?
We raise our puppies with puppy culture In our home surrounded with love and lots of interaction with family and children
What are the different breed sizes in your program?
Our puppies include miniature and standard sizes. Sizes will vary depending on the parent dogs.
What are the different breed coat colors in your program?
Our puppies include apricot, red, black, and parti. Colors will vary depending on the parent dogs.
Where do your breeding dogs live?
They live in my home and guardian homes.

Price
Puppy prices include a $500 non-refundable deposit and between $1,000 - $2,500 final payment, before taxes & fees.
“This price includes dewclaws, vet check and first shots, Microchip and potty training started. Puppies are different prices based on sizes and variety.”

DNA Disease Panel
Genetic testing reduces the chance of passing down a wide variety of hereditary diseases of differing prevalence and severity such as Progressive Retinal Atrophy (an eye disease) and Von Willebrand's Disease (a blood disease).
